Abstract

The invention discloses a polisher for sheet metal welding parts, which comprises a polishing table: the pipe fitting polishing device is characterized in that a fixing seat is arranged on one side of the upper surface of the polishing table, a moving seat is slidably arranged on the other side of the upper surface of the polishing table, clamping claws for clamping and fixing pipe fittings are arranged on the fixing seat and the moving seat, a transverse moving assembly is arranged on the polishing table, a mounting seat is arranged on the transverse moving assembly, the mounting seat is driven to reciprocate along the length direction of the pipe fittings, a polishing tool bit perpendicular to the axial direction of the pipe fittings is embedded in the mounting seat, and a dust removal assembly for removing dust of the polishing tool bit and the polishing position of the pipe fittings in real time is arranged. According to the invention, the polishing machine adopts a mode that the transverse moving component drives the polishing tool bit to transversely move, can linearly and freely adjust the polishing position of the polishing tool bit in a reciprocating manner, and can adsorb and treat chips and dust generated at the polishing position in real time by combining the dust collection component which synchronously moves, so that the chips and dust are prevented from floating outwards to pollute the polishing environment.

Background
The sheet metal is a comprehensive cold processing technology aiming at a metal sheet, and comprises shearing, punching, cutting, compounding, folding, welding, riveting, splicing, forming and the like, and is characterized in that the thickness of the same part is consistent, a product processed by the sheet metal technology is called a sheet metal part, in the production and processing of the tubular sheet metal part, the tubular sheet metal part needs to be welded to obtain a sheet metal welding part, and because a welding seam can be remained on the outer wall of the welding part during welding, in order to not influence the subsequent processing of the welding part, the welding seam on the outer wall of the tubular sheet metal welding part needs to be polished.
When the processing is polished to tubular sheet metal welding piece, the linear adjustment operation that freely is nimble can not be realized to the position of polishing of welding piece to current polisher, leads to the efficiency of polishing not high to can't accomplish the effect of real-time clearance to the piece that polishes the production, lead to the piece to cause the pollution to the environment of polishing easily, thereby reduced the effect of polishing of polisher.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
As shown in fig. 1 and 4, a sander for a sheet metal weldment includes a sanding table 2:
a fixed seat 6 is arranged on one side of the upper surface of the grinding table 2, a sliding chute 3 is arranged on the other side of the upper surface of the grinding table, and a moving seat 1 is arranged in the sliding chute 3 in a sliding manner;
clamping jaws 7 for clamping and fixing the pipe fittings are arranged on the fixed seat 6 and the movable seat 1, and a first motor 8 for driving the clamping jaws 7 to rotate is arranged on the fixed seat 6;
a transverse moving assembly 10 is arranged on the grinding table 2, an installation seat 11 is arranged on the transverse moving assembly 10, and the installation seat 11 is driven to reciprocate along the length direction of the pipe;
a polishing tool bit 113 vertical to the axial direction of the pipe fitting is embedded in the mounting seat 11;
the grinding table 2 is provided with a dust removal component for removing dust in real time at the grinding position of the grinding tool bit 113 and the pipe fitting.
In this embodiment, place welded pipe fitting one end behind the panel beating on fixing base 6, the other end is placed on removing seat 1, it is fixed to carry out the centre gripping to the pipe fitting through the clamping action of jack catch 7, and the drive effect through first motor 8, it carries out the rotation to drive the pipe fitting, and polish with the 113 scrapes of tool bit of polishing, drive effect through sideslip subassembly 10, can drive mount pad 11 and remove along the length direction of pipe fitting, thereby drive the 113 sideslip of tool bit of polishing, change the contact position of tool bit 113 and pipe fitting of polishing, can carry out comprehensive processing of polishing to the pipe fitting, on the other hand is through the dust removal subassembly that sets up, can be when the 113 pipe fittings of tool bit of polishing are polished, carry out real-time adsorption treatment to the piece and the dust that the department of polishing produced, prevent piece and dust outwards drift and cause the pollution to the environment of polishing.
As shown in fig. 4, the traverse moving assembly 10 includes two brackets 102 disposed in parallel on the grinding table 2, wherein a second motor 101 is disposed on one bracket 102, the second motor 101 is coupled to a nut seat 104 through a screw 103, and the nut seat 104 is connected to the mounting seat 11, and the mounting seat 11 can be driven to reciprocate on the screw 103 by the driving action of the second motor 101 in combination with the transmission action of the screw 103 and the nut seat 104, so as to drive the grinding tool bit 113 to move along the length direction of the pipe.
As shown in fig. 4, the spiral has connect adjusting screw 112 on the mount pad 11 soon, and adjusting screw 112's tip and the tip of the tool bit 113 of polishing contradict, changes its degree of depth that gets into in the mount pad 11 through rotating adjusting screw 112, can adjust the length that the tool bit 113 of polishing moved out the mount pad 11, ensures that the cutting edge of the tool bit 113 of polishing can contradict with the pipe fitting outer wall to the processing of polishing is carried out to the welding seam of pipe fitting outer wall.
As shown in fig. 1 and 4, the bottom of the nut seat 104 is provided with a limiting rod 105, and the limiting rod 105 moves along the inner wall of the limiting groove 5 formed on the polishing table 2, so as to play a role of limiting and clamping the movement process of the nut seat 104, and prevent the nut seat 104 from rotating when moving on the screw mandrel 103, thereby ensuring the uniformity and stability of polishing the weld seam on the outer wall of the pipe fitting by the polishing tool bit 113.
As shown in fig. 1 and fig. 3, the clamping device further comprises a clamping component 9, the clamping component 9 comprises a clamping screw 92 screwed on the polishing table 2, a hand wheel 91 is arranged at the end part of the clamping screw 92 extending to the outer side of the polishing table 2, the end part of the clamping screw 92 extending to the inner side of the sliding groove 3 is connected with the movable seat 1 through a bearing 93, the clamping screw 92 is driven to rotate by rotating the hand wheel 91, the movable seat 1 can be driven to move back and forth in the sliding groove 3 by combining the transmission effect of the bearing 93, so that the distance between the movable seat 1 and the fixed seat 6 can be adjusted, and the clamping and fixing requirements of pipe fittings with different lengths can be met.
As shown in fig. 1 and 4, the dust removing assembly includes an exhaust fan 13 disposed on the polishing table 2, the exhaust fan 13 is connected to the dust hood 4 through a dust suction pipe 12, and the dust hood 4 is connected to the mounting base 11 through a metal hose 111, and by changing a supporting angle of the metal hose 111, a dust suction angle of the dust hood 4 can be adjusted, so that the dust hood 4 is aligned to a polishing position of the polishing head 113, and the exhaust fan 13 is matched to absorb chips and dust generated by polishing.
As shown in fig. 2, the inner wall of the chute 3 is provided with a flexible cloth 31, and the flexible cloth 31 is bonded to the outer wall of the movable seat 1, so as to play a role of dust protection for the inner wall of the chute 3, and prevent chips and dust generated by polishing from falling into the chute 3 and affecting the movement operation of the movable seat 1.
As shown in fig. 1 and 4, the length direction of the cutting edge of the polishing tool bit 113 is mutually contradicted with the length direction of the outer wall of the pipe fitting, so that the cutting edge of the polishing tool bit 113 can be in linear contact with the outer wall of the pipe fitting, thereby performing uniform and comprehensive polishing treatment on the welding line of the outer wall of the pipe fitting and avoiding the polishing dead angle.
